Creating a link to just a spreadsheet doesn't work very well for something like this. The file would have to be stored somewhere and then continually re-uploaded when it changes. The best thing, for now, would be for you to create a live spreadsheet using Google documents and then post the URL here for all to see. Then you can just edit it online and everyone will see the changes. You can also give other people permission to edit the online spreadsheet if you want help updating it.
